As of Oct. 15, all police scanner traffic in Douglas County will be encrypted and unavailable to public and news outlets

The days of police business being aired over a “scanner” are nearing their end as Douglas County law enforcement agencies move to a system of fully encrypted radio communication to comply with a federal mandate. Film crew shooting supernatural suspense thriller at iconic Lawrence mansion

Michael Coffey has been wanting to film a thriller in Lawrence for the past seven years — ever since he conceived of the screenplay for “One Eye Open.” He found the perfect setting right away: the Ludington-Thacher House — that mid-19th century brick mansion that turns everyone’s head as they drive down the 1600 block of Tennessee Street. DA candidates try to make the case that their type of experience is what the office needs most

The topic of experience dominated Monday’s district attorney candidate forum, with Republican Mike Warner touting his three decades as a prosecutor and Democrat Dakota Loomis emphasizing his longtime familiarity with and connections to the local legal system. Lawrence man sentenced to 31 months in prison for killing 20-year-old

Updated at 6:09 p.m. Friday, Sept. 27 A Lawrence man was sentenced Friday to 31 months in prison for involuntary manslaughter in connection with a 2023 shooting that killed a Topeka man.
